What is alcohol addiction?

Alcohol addiction, also known as alcoholism, is a chronic disease characterized by an inability to control drinking despite negative consequences. It often leads to physical and psychological dependence on alcohol.

What therapies are used in alcohol recovery?

Common therapies include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Motivational Interviewing (MI),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T). These evidence-based approaches help individuals address the root causes of addiction and develop healthier coping mechanisms.
